Tonight to celebrate the end of the Brisbane Festival, Riverfire is set to ignite the skyline with a pyrotechnic extravaganza set to an almighty soundtrack. This is one of the most technically challenging and electrifying fireworks displays in Australia. Fireworks are fired from multiple bridges, barges and city rooftops, and spectators are also treated to aerobatics from the Australian Defence Force. This afternoon we journey along the coastline in search of dolphins, dugongs, green sea turtles, rays and more, on a purpose built discovery boat. This vessel provides unobstructed views of Moreton Bay’s intriguing marine life. Full commentary is provided on board, with a live underwater viewing camera. Tonight we experience the highlight of any visit to Tangalooma, the opportunity to hand feed one of the wild bottlenose dolphins that visit the shores each evening on sunset. 2 Night Stay: Tangalooma Island Resort, Moreton Island
